Kuraburi Greenview Resort

This luxury resort is surrounded by a wonderful tropical rainforest and lies very close to the Kuraburi district in Phang-nga Province. There are shops just 1.2 km away and it is 2.5 km to the sandy No Koey Beach. The centre of Kuraburi town is only a 15-minute drive away and the bars of Takuapa are just an hour's drive from the hotel. Khao Lak is 90 minutes away by car. Within close proximity guests will find some of southern Thailand's most renowned scenic spots, including national parks and extraordinary islands such as the Similan Islands and the Surin Islands.

A warm welcome starts at the door, which is a one hundred-year-old woodcarving of the God of Happiness. Guests then settle into their comfortably furnished accommodation and enjoy the peaceful surroundings of this picturesque spot. They are free to relax at their leisure at this club resort, or to enjoy the many activities arranged by the hotel. Renovated in 2007, the accommodation comprises 20 country style bungalows, single and double rooms, 10 standard rooms and 2 junior suites with all the modern amenities. Facilities on offer to guests include a lobby area with a 24-hour reception and 24-hour check-in/check out service, a hotel safe, a currency exchange facility, a bar, a TV lounge, a restaurant and conference facilities. Guests may also take advantage of the room and laundry services and there is parking and a garage for those arriving by car. The younger guests will enjoy the children's playground.

The rooms are categorised into long distance and overseas types and all feature a balcony. In-room facilities include hot and cold water cascade style, individually adjustable air conditioning, a fridge, a minibar and satellite TV. Furthermore, a private bathroom with a shower/bathtub, Internet access, a kitchen and a double bed are provided in all accommodation as standard.
